The XtraDrive servo series is designed to address machine builders’ demands for faster response, higher accuracy and exceptional reliability. Its design is based upon having the position controller built into the servo driver, delivering a simplified solution offering cost savings.
The XtraDrive series from Omron offers all the benefits of servo technology combined with an easily programmable position controller. Available in numerous formats, the first offers a standard servo drive and position controller combined, the second adding Profibus connectivity allowing information to be easily shared with other areas within the system. Both versions also offer the option of including an electronic cam or E-cam functionality built in.
All products in the XtraDrive servo series use enhanced control algorithms to provide tight servo control, delivering near zero settling time or tracking error. These algorithms are handled automatically within the drive, requiring no expert knowledge on the part of the user. XtraDrive is suitable for use in a host of applications ranging from pick and place and insertion machines through to labelling.
The programming environment for XtraDrive is delivered by XtraWare software, programmed in a form of BASIC which is familiar to many engineers. This provides access not only to simple position control tasks, but also more complex functions including master-slave and e-cam.
As well as controlling Omron servo motors, the XtraDrive can be set to control servo motors from virtually any other supplier, provided certain basic information is known. In addition, Omron linear motors can also be controlled via XtraDrive. To provide the user with a simple to use operator interface, an Omron NT3S human machine interface (HMI) can be connected to the XtraDrive.
The XtraDrive series are available with ratings from 30W to 1500W in single-phase input and up to 5KW in three-phase input form.
